He was shot in the head at a theatre by an actor and radical southern sympathizer, John Wilkes Booth. He was shot once, at point blank range, at approximately 10:15 p.m., April 14, 1865, on Good Friday, while watching a play at Ford's Theatre in Washington DC. Once he was shot, he was carried from the theatre to a boarding house, across the street from the theatre, where he was set to lay, in a bed and he remained in a comatose state for over 8 hours. Many doctors offered to help, and some examined the president but there was ultimately nothing to be done, as the bullet was lodged deep in the president's brain.

He died at approximately 7:22 a.m., the following morning, on April 15, 1865.
